> > I've been trying to understand the isert functionality with respect to
> > RDMA Receive Queue sizing and Queue full handling. Here is the problem
> > is see with iw_cxgb4:
> >
> > After running few minutes of iSER traffic with iw_cxgb4, I am seeing
> > post receive failures due to receive queue full returning -ENOMEM.
> > In case of iw_cxgb4 the RQ size is 130 with qp attribute max_recv_wr = 129,
> > passed down by isert to iw_cxgb4.isert decides on max_recv_wr as 129 based
> > on (ISERT_QP_MAX_RECV_DTOS = ISCSI_DEF_XMIT_CMDS_MAX = 128) + 1.

My interpretation of the queue full issue was not complete, got carried
away by the recieve queue and missed the SQ failure due to full among
the debug logs.

Here is what was happening:
It was the SQ full first and fails to get posted with ENOMEM, due to this 
the command is queued to queue full list this will schedule it to post at
later instance and this repeated try for posting will cause the rq to get
full. For everyfurther try sq post will any way fail and an extra rq wr is
posted as a part of datain() leading it to be full too.

This happened a bit earlier in my case, since I corrected the the
iser_put_datain() to return error to LIO.

As an experiment I tried increasing the ISCSI_DEF_XMIT_CMDS_MAX to 256
instead of 128, which incase of iwarp creates SQ with size 1548, the 
issue is not seen.
I doubt if the SQ is not sized properly incase of iWARP Or factored
incorrectly in the rdma api for iser IOP.

> > My debug suggests that at some point isert tries to post more than
> > 129 receive WRs into the RQ and fails as the queue is full already. From
> > the code most of the recv wr are posted only after a recieve completion,
> > but few datain operations(isert_put_datain()) are done independent of
> > receive completions.
> 
> Interesting. I suspect that this issue haven't come up is that
> the devices I used to test with allocate the send/recv queues in
> the next power of 2 (which would be 256) which was enough to hide
> this I guess...
> 
> We repost the recv buffer under the following conditions:
> 1. We are queueing data + response (datain) or just response (dataout)
> and we are done with the recv buffer.
> 2. We got a unsolicited dataout.
> 
> Can you please turn off unsolicited dataouts and see if this
> still happen? (InitialR2T=Yes)
> 
> > In fact the last WR failed to post in to RQ is from
> > isert_put_datain() through target_complete_ok_work(). CQ stats at the
> > time of failure shows the cq polled to empty.
> 
> That is strange, each scsi command should trigger iscsit_queue_data_in
> just once. Can you provide evidence of a command that triggers it more
> than once?
> 
> Another possible reason is that we somehow get to put_data_in and
> put_response for the same command (which we should never do because
> we handle the response in put_data_in).
